Court acquits dad in Pocso case due to lack of evidence

Judge Raps Police For Poor Probe

Mumbai: The Dindoshi Special Pocso Court acquitted a 35-year-old man acсcused of repeatedly raping his minor daughter, citing lack of evidence and contradictions in the prosecution’s case.

Criticising the police for a shoddy investigation, the court said that the investi gating officer failed to record a supplementary statement of the victim after receiving the medical papers and did not seize the clothes of the victim and accused for forensic analysis.


Special Judge Smt Ashwini D Lokhande, while acquitting the father, said that he was in judicial custody since his arrest in 2019 when the case was registered by Kandivli police station.

According to the public prosecutor, Geeta Malankar, the alleged incidents took place between 2020 and 2022, when the victim was aged between 8 and 10 years.

In her deposition, the girl stated that her father beat her and her mother after an argument over mobile phone use but did not mention any act of sexual assault. The judge noted that she retracted from her earlier statements to the police and before the magistrate and did not provide any evidence incriminating against the accused. The victim’s mother,who was also examined as a witness, denied the allegation that her husband committed any sexual act with their daughter.

She claimed the police did not read the contents of the complaint to her before she signed it.

The court also noted that there were frequent quarrels between the couple, and the mother often stayed at her maternal home, indicating family discord.

“The evidence of the prosecution witnesses is not sufficient to prove the charges. There is no iota of evidence to draw any adverse inference against the accused,” the court observed. Advocate Suvarna for the accused said that his client was falsely implicated in the case.
